According to Daniel Fiott, digital technologies can vastly improve the operational readiness and effectiveness of Europe’s armed forces. However, for this to happen, the EU needs to better understand the risks and opportunities involved in the digitalisation of defence, expand the interoperability of digital technologies and increase financial investment. To highlight why, Fiott explores 1) the meaning of digitalisation and existing European initiatives in the defence sector; 2) the limits of digitalisation in defence; 3) the challenges of digitalisation in defence and if the EU can help member states overcome them.
